Normally I open all my wax in shop but I grabbed a couple packs of SPGU and pulled a damaged Drew Doughty Supreme gloves /15. As I always do because I never take it unless needed told the owner no need to print a receipt. UD says they require a receipt for damage replacements, is this set in stone? Don't really want to travel back to Washington to get a receipt if I even still can. PS: lots of damage in SPGU this year that I've seen. Very disappointing.
 
We got an email saying to make sure receipts are given to customers in case this happens. I'm not to sure how much they enforce it though, good luck, Dan
 
They want a receipt and the empty box/UPC. And yes, they are sticklers about it. I would call the shop and ask them to email you a receipt, shouldn't mean a trip back down there.
 
They replaced a damaged card for me from their Tim Hortons release. I dont make it a habit of getting a receipt when getting a coffee.

I showed them the damaged card, with the wrapper it came from and sent that off to them in an email. They replied with a case number and an address to mail it off to. I did end up getting the card replaced.
 
Owner could probably produce a copy of the transaction from his debit records IF you did an interact payment from your credit card OR bank account.
